ENEOS Materials is transforming Japan's manufacturing sector by integrating ChatGPT Enterprise to combat labor shortages and rising costs. This innovation has drastically improved productivity, with significant workflow enhancements reported by 80% of employees. Notable achievements include a 90% reduction in data processing time within HR and rapid investigation capabilities. The cross-functional implementation with OpenAI has resulted in over 1,000 custom GPTs and widespread weekly use among employees, positioning ChatGPT as a cornerstone in ENEOS's strategy to drive value and tackle industry challenges.
